How they compare
Slovakia currently reports 695 against 569 in Romania, a difference of 126.
That makes Slovakia's figure about 1.2 times Romania's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 14 shared years of data; in 2010 it was Romania ahead.
Romania ranks 21st and Slovakia ranks 19th of 34 countries.
Romania has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.
